Abstract
Uterine leiomyomas (fibroids) are very common lesions with well-described imaging features. We present an unusual case of a fibroid which presented in the buttock with atypical clinical and imaging features in a woman who had had a previous hysterectomy. Despite extensive imaging and biopsies, the diagnosis was not suspected until pathological evaluation of the resected mass. The differential diagnosis for such a lesion, and the imaging and pathological features of fibroids, including atypical and parasitic leiomyomas, are discussed.Entities:
